Web7 jan. 2024 · 2. At UCLA you may apply with Partial IGETC (meaning 1-2 courses are missing), but it depends on college, so be sure and check. Berkeley will only accept full IGETC , so no partials, baby! 3. If you get into UCLA with Partial IGETC, it’s to your advantage to try and finish in the summer before UC admission. 4. Web12 apr. 2024 · Transferring into EECS is difficult and somewhat rare within Berkeley because it is unavailable to students outside of the College of Engineering. Even students within engineering already must meet specific minimum GPAs in their current major before applying to transfer. The easiest UC schools to get into include UC Santa Cruz, UC Riverside, … mild global systolic dysfunctionWeb22 aug. 2005 · Transferring to UC Berkeley as an out of state student is an entirely different game. The UC system is contractually obligated to give first preference to students transferring from the California community college system. Next, they consider in-state transfers.
